The activity of 82Rb produced from a 82Sr/82Rb generator is dependent on elution conditions (volume and eluent flow rate) and sampling conditions (time and position of collection). Assays for 82Rb in generator eluates are described using a commercial dose calibrator in a static procedure and a plastic scintillator in a dynamic procedure. Dynamic assays more accurately reflect the 82Rb administered when the eluate is injected directly. Radionuclidic contaminants which may be present with 82Sr are identified and procedures for their measurement are described.

Titrimetric assays for phytic acid by titration with iron(III) or thorium are described. Stannous chloride interferes in both systems, causing negative errors directly proportional to the amount of stannous chloride. The thorium:phytate ratio in the complex formed is 2:1, which is interpreted as resulting from the possession of two chelating centres by phytic acid.
